Subject: Concentration risk — quick flag

Team,

Quick heads-up: Ostrew Retail now accounts for 41% of our run-rate revenue, up from 28% last year. Great win, but if their buying committee sneezes, we catch a cold. Sales leads, please start mapping backup pipeline this month. Here's the confidential context you'll need before the offsite.

confidential, kahog-bawif: The northern region missed its Pramir quota by 20.0 percent last quarter. Casaxek Freight plans to lower the Fraion list price by 41.5 percent in December. The finance team signed off on a budget of $236.4 million for Project Druius. The renewal with Fenysix Partners closes at $91.3 million a year, 2.1 percent below the last contract.

// Fonts vendored from the Quillcast foundry bundle.
// Do NOT fetch at build time — the old CDN pull broke
// reproducibility and annoyed legal. Update by replacing
// the tarball in assets/fonts and bumping this constant.
// License file must ship alongside. Current bundle is
// verified against the trace token below.

session token of tafof-bajog = htk3_0bb

## Break-Glass: PixHoard Image Cache

New folks: if the PixHoard image cache leaks memory and OOMs the Renner nodes, don't wait for approvals. Restart via the break-glass account, file an incident, and notify the cache owner. Access is audited. The break-glass account unlocks with the recovery passphrase below.

recovery phrase for kagaf-yajof: fraax-quenwyn-lamion

**Ticket: Telemetry payloads double-compressed on Skyquill agents**

Severity: medium. Agents on the 4.2 line gzip payloads already compressed by the collector shim, inflating CPU and breaking the ingest decoder on Beaconforge.

Repro steps:
1. Deploy agent 4.2.1 to a staging node.
2. Enable the collector shim with default settings.
3. Send a 1 MB synthetic batch to the staging ingest endpoint.
4. Observe decode errors in the ingest log.

Authenticate the staging ingest call with the bearer token below.

login token, yajeg-fawif: eyJhbGciOiJIUzI1NiIsInR5cCI6IkpXVCJ9.eyJzdWIiOiIEdPQYnZXaZIn0.HSRTnYZBx0Qc